Renewable Energy: A Gender Perspective
Developer or Source:
International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A)
The International Renewable Energy Agency (IRENA) has created a report that analyzes the status of women's participation in the energy sector, discusses the various factors that prohibit their participation, and provides solutions to improve gender balance in the energy sector. This report provides this analysis of women in the energy sector and potential solutions for this issue, for two distinct employment settings- the modern energy context (in which renewables displace or complement conventional energy) and the energy access context (which is characterized by efforts to expand access to modern energy services).
